Engineering Director, Data Ecosystem

New York City, New York

Healthcare quality is declining and soaring costs are crushing American families and businesses. At Garner, we’ve developed a revolutionary approach to evaluating doctor performance and a unique incentive model that's reshaping the healthcare economy to ensure everyone can afford high quality care. By providing organizations relief from surging healthcare costs, we've experienced rapid adoption in the market and have more than doubled our revenue annually over the last 5 years, becoming the fastest growing company in our space. To support our continued growth, we're expanding our team by over 50% each year, seeking exceptional talent to shape our unique, award winning culture (for example, USA Today Top Workplaces 2025) designed to cultivate teamwork, trust, autonomy, exceptional results, and individual growth that creates an inflection point in your career.

About the role:

We’re looking for an Engineering Director, Data Ecosystem to build and operate our first-generation data platform to power the company’s long-term data strategy. This role reports to the Chief Technology Officer.

Where you will work:

This is a hybrid role and will require 3 days most weeks in Garner’s New York City office.

What you will do:

  • Own and drive the execution of relevant quarterly deliverables and long-term strategy.
  •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to align strategies and achieve company objectives.
  • Lead the development of a world-class data platform that supports data science, analytics, product, and engineering needs across the company.
  • Influence the collective technical designs and roadmaps of all shared engineering systems that ingest, move, process, store, or govern analytical data.
  • Influence relevant product and engineering roadmaps to ensure all data systems interoperate with a unified data ecosystem and oversee seamless migrations as necessary.
  • Oversee the Data Management sub-team and its manager responsible for building and operating the most critical shared data pipelines across the company.
  • Champion and ensure the privacy and security of our users’ data.
  • Provide leadership and guidance to your teams, fostering a culture of excellence, collaboration, and accountability.
  • Mentor, grow, and recruit Garner’s next generation of engineering leaders.

What you will bring to the team:

  • 7+ years of experience working in the software engineering industry.
  • 4+ years of experience managing software or data engineering teams.
  • 2+ years of experience managing managers of engineering teams.
  • 2+ years of experience building big data systems handling at-scale data ingestion, processing, and/or storage.
  • 2+ years of experience working with data governance practices.
  • ​​Direct prior experience delivering major data platform components of a data platform from inception to production.
  • Expertise with big data technologies such as Argo, Apache Iceberg, AWS Glue, Spark, Metaflow, DBT, and Soda.
  • Strong technical understanding of distributed systems architecture and best practices.
  • Demonstrated ability to translate complex business requirements into a well-executed technical roadmap.
  • Experience building data science platforms, machine learning infrastructure, or data governance systems.
  • Experience with cloud infrastructure (e.g., AWS, GCP).
  • Experience managing regulated data is highly desirable.
  • Familiarity with healthcare data standards (e.g., HIPAA, EDI) is highly desirable.
  • Exceptional leadership and people management skills, with a proven ability to inspire and lead a high-performing team.
  • A willingness to “roll up your sleeves” and do whatever is necessary to ensure company success
  • Experience working in a rapidly evolving startup environment 
  • A desire to be a part of our mission to improve the U.S. healthcare system
